Top 10 Residence in Muharraq

Arad,Kingdom of Bahrain
Arad,Kingdom of Bahrain

Muharraq,
Muharraq Local business

New Galali
New Galali

Muharraq,
Muharraq Local business

Results 1 - 2 of 2